Plight of the Bees

Bee

Scientists have warned that the loss of bees could be a blow to UK economy, that would cost up to £440m per year.

If that’s the case, then why can’t the government offer grants to people like me who want to set up a beehive (or two) in the garden. The £500 or so that will cost me is quite a bit to me. But in light of the predicted costs to the economy  highlighted in the above BBC article it’s nothing at all.

Admittedly a hive or two in my back garden wouldn’t make a huge difference to the plight of the bees but every little bit helps and I’m sure if the government offered grants to people interested in keeping bees, more people would have hives in their garden. It’s also likely that those people would encourage others to grow bee friendly plants etc and maybe we could make a difference.
